We have just finished the project "Sustainable Development Goals-inspiration for youth entrepreneurship" which ran from October 2020 to October 2022. Its main objective was to promote youth entrepreneurship in the field of micro-entrepreneurship with the application of the Sustainable Development Goals in our target group through high-quality training that improved the professional development of youth workers, thereby imparting innovative training methods to youth workers to improve entrepreneurial competencies among young people and awareness of the need for sustainable business and life training in the EU and Latin America for youth.
The project consisted of several main activities: a kick-off meeting, the creation of an online platform and e-learning course, a training course for youth workers, job shadowing for youth workers, two youth exchanges for young people and a final conference.Dissemination activities will be carried out throughout the project.
The project's implementing partners come from the NGO and business sectors from Uruguay, Argentina, Brazil, Italy and Poland.
The SDGIYE project uses non-formal education methods Non-formal education is a tool used by the SDGIYE project, not only to contribute to training and improve employability, but also to promote the Sustainable Development Agenda, ideas of social inclusion, tolerance, respect for diversity and non-discrimination.
The project was carried out within the framework of Capacity Building in the field of youth under the Erasmus + Program and was co-financed by the European Commission.
